Contact SupplierDIRECTIONS: When used as a sanitizer 200 ppm is normally required. For mold control use at 1000 ppm. When used in low temperature dishwashing machines limit available chlorine to 50-100 ppm. Available Chlorine: Use dilution: 2 ppm 1 ml/120 100 ppm ...

Contact SupplierChlorine test strips are available to help you ensure the correct solution is created. The paper is dipped in the water, then turns a shade of gray that can be compared to a scale provided with the test strips, with most scales ranging from 10 to 200 ppm.

Contact SupplierWeak bleach sanitizer solutions can be described as no-rinse in the sense that it is safe to use without rinising at these concentrations. This is not, however, a good idea in regard to flavor. My experience is that the residue from these low concentration solutions can still be tasted in the final product.
